Question and Answer

Q: How do I access the Windows 10 calendar?

A: The Windows 10 calendar can be accessed by clicking on the date and time in the taskbar. This will open a pop-up window that displays the current date and any upcoming events.

Q: Can I add events to the Windows 10 calendar?

A: Yes, you can add events to the Windows 10 calendar by clicking on the "+" button in the calendar app. This will allow you to enter the details of the event, such as the date, time, and location.

FAQs

Q: Can the Windows 10 calendar be synced with other devices?

A: Yes, the Windows 10 calendar can be synced with other devices such as your phone or tablet. This can be done by linking your Microsoft account across devices.

Q: Is the Windows 10 calendar customizable?

A: Yes, the Windows 10 calendar can be customized to suit your needs. You can choose which calendars to display, change the color scheme, and even set up reminders for upcoming events.
